1. Regular Maintenance Prevents Property Deterioration
Every property experiences wear and tear over time. Without proper maintenance, small issues can turn into major problems.
For example:
-
Minor leaks can lead to structural damage
-
Poor maintenance can reduce property appeal
-
Electrical and plumbing issues can worsen over time
Professional property management ensures:
-
Routine inspections
-
Preventive maintenance
-
Immediate repair of issues
This helps preserve the physical condition of your property.
2. Quality Tenants Help Maintain Property Condition
The type of tenants you have directly impacts your property value.
Professional property managers ensure:
-
Proper tenant screening
-
Background verification
-
Selection of responsible tenants
Good tenants:
-
Take care of the property
-
Report issues early
-
Stay longer
This reduces property damage and vacancy loss.
3. Timely Repairs Maintain Property Standards
Delaying repairs can reduce property value and tenant satisfaction.
Common issues include:
-
Broken fixtures
-
Plumbing problems
-
Electrical faults
-
Structural damage
Professional management ensures:
-
Fast response to repair needs
-
Reliable service vendors
-
Cost-effective solutions
This keeps the property in excellent condition.
